Search Kick Проблема Фарадея :: Ошибка :: ConnectionFailed - PullRequest
1 голос
/ 29 января 2020

Я пытаюсь использовать ElasticSearch через Searchkick в моем приложении на Rails 5.

Я установил Elasti c Поиск через MSI. Казалось, что установка без каких-либо проблем.

Однако, когда я запускаю любую команду на моей модели, например:

Record.create

NameError (uninitialized constant Faraday::Error::ConnectionFailed)

При дальнейшей проверке кажется, что сервер ElasticSearch вообще не работает , Я открываю приложение служб и могу запустить службу elasti c, но затем сразу же останавливается? Странно ... Нет журналов, которые я могу найти, ничего.

Содержимое моегоasticsearch.yml

bootstrap.memory_lock: false
cluster.name: elasticsearch
http.port: 9200
node.data: true
node.ingest: true
node.master: true
node.max_local_storage_nodes: 1
node.name: DESKTOP-1JP4QV8
path.data: C:\ProgramData\Elastic\Elasticsearch\data
path.logs: C:\ProgramData\Elastic\Elasticsearch\logs
transport.tcp.port: 9300
xpack.license.self_generated.type: basic
xpack.security.enabled: false
...